Lot 1 - Small Land Drainage & Soft Landscaping Works
Small Land Drainage & Soft Landscaping Works (Lot 1) The works comprise the provision of labour, machinery, and equipment to undertake the following: - The repair and replacement of land drainage systems within West Lothian including tenant's gardens. - The installation of new drainage within tenant's gardens to alleviate flooding problems. - The repair and replacement of small land drainage systems - The installation of new small land drainage systems including filter drains. - The installation of new land drainage systems including the construction of retrofit sustainable drainage systems. - The reforming of ditches including roadside ditches - The uplift, haulage and tipping of bulk materials including bark, manure, topsoil, sub-soil, blaes, aggregates. - The scavenging and maintenance of watercourses. - The cultivation, levelling and seeding of ground. - The cutting of vegetation in and around watercourses. - The movement of plant and equipment. - Assistance with flooding emergencies. - The filling, hauling and use of a water bowser. - The displacement of water using pump and bowser.. Lot 2 - Underground Investigation WorksUnderground Investigation Works (Lot 2) To locate above ground, underground and closed surface water drainage systems; and to locate on a scaled ordnance survey plan provided by the Employer: - to jet or vacuum in-curtilage foul and surface water drainage systems within the curtilage of various council premises and within the curtilage of premises leased and or rented by the Council including business and domestic premises; - to jet and or vacuum as appropriate underground closed surface water drainage systems including: culverted watercourses using appropriate machinery and equipment to facilitate the progress of CCTV assessments and to otherwise restore flow and to dispose of arisings, including water; - to carry out assessments of culverted watercourses and drains with closed-circuit television cameras and to probe these structures providing accurate marked-up Ordnance Survey plans showing the route of the structure; - to provide reports to the Client in respect of the structural condition of underground, closed, surface water, drainage systems, including culverted watercourses; - to decant, pump and empty underground, closed, surface water drainage systems, including culverted watercourses, silt traps, tanks, and inspection chambers and to dispose of waste materials including water; - the displacement of floodwaters to minimise the effects of flooding on property; - the provision of a road gully cleaning service to augment that provided by the Employer's own direct labour organisation; - the washing down of hard surfaces contaminated with sediment or other types of pollution; and - the provision of an out-of-hours call-out service to provide any or all of the above services 24-hours per day, 7-days per week, 365-days per annum as required..
